SNELLVILLE -- A team of masked burglars plunged a large truck through the door of a Snellville Best Buy overnight, making off with valuable electronics, police said.
The burglars struck about 3:10 a.m. on Monday at the 1709 Scenic Highway retailer. They drove a dark-colored pickup truck that appears to be a late-model Dodge Ram through a roll-up door in the store's back bay, said Snellville police spokesman Capt. Harold Thomas.
Surveillance video shows what appears to be five people exit the truck and smash an interior window to gain access to the showroom. They loaded cameras, laptop computers and electronic notebooks into bags and fled in the truck in less than two minutes. They all wore masks and gloves, Thomas said.
"We don't have much to go on because they all were completely covered, from head to toe," he said.
A company was on scene repairing the smashed door Monday, as the total value of stolen items was being tabulated. Police didn't find any evidence that the vehicle was damaged by the impact, Thomas said.
Thomas said the M.O. for the smash-and-grab burglary is an anomaly in his jurisdiction. Officials were releasing the surveillance video Monday in hopes other agencies that have handled similar crimes will come forward.
"It's definitely unique for us," Thomas said.
